Suppose that a 2012 National Health Interview Survey gives the number of adults in the United States which gives the number of adults in the United States (reported in thousands) classified by their age group, and whether or not respondents have ever been tested for HIV. Here are the data
Age group (yrs)Tested. Never Tested
18-44. 50,080. 56,405
45-64. 23,768. 48,537
65-74. 2,694. 15,16
75 years and older. 1,247. 14,663
Total. 77,789. 134,767
